About ethyl 2-[2-chloro-4-[(Z)-[2-(4-chloro-3-nitrophenyl)-5-oxo-1,3-oxazol-4-ylidene]methyl]-6-methoxyphenoxy]acetate

ethyl 2-[2-chloro-4-[(Z)-[2-(4-chloro-3-nitrophenyl)-5-oxo-1,3-oxazol-4-ylidene]methyl]-6-methoxyphenoxy]acetate (PubChem CID 19662603) has the molecular formula C21H16Cl2N2O8 and a molecular weight of 495.27 g/mol. Its IUPAC name is ethyl 2-[2-chloro-4-[(Z)-[2-(4-chloro-3-nitrophenyl)-5-oxo-1,3-oxazol-4-ylidene]methyl]-6-methoxyphenoxy]acetate.
